I'd dropped in here before going, and saw the pad thai controversy. I love a good pad thai, and even a tasty bad one, so I thought I'd take the opportunity to try it and weigh in, so here's my take.
OK, it's not authentic, and it is distinctly tomato-y. It's like the bizarre love child of pad thai and a creamy curry. It's a bit spicy, which is unusual. There are no peanuts, no cilantro, and you get a lemon wedge instead of a lime.
On the other hand - it's cheap as can be, huge, hot, and actually quite tasty. Once you get over your initial this-isn't-really-much-like-authentic-pad-thai reaction, you might enjoy it too. I could definitely see myself ordering this calorie binge again some time.
